Anonymous tip leads police to 17 bodies at a nursing home hit hard by coronavirus An anonymous person called the police department in Andover, New Jersey, on Monday to report that a corpse was being stored in a shed outside the largest licensed nursing home in the state. When officers arrived, they discovered the body was gone, but found 17 others inside the facility's tiny morgue. The Andover Subacute and Rehabilitation Center I and II has 700 beds in two buildings, The New York Times reports.
